Can a baby get over lupus?



Lupus a disease

It depends on the type of Lupus. I'm sure that what you're describing is called NeoNatal Lupus, which isn't actually Lupus per se. It mimics the facial rash and other symptoms but does go away after a couple of months. I've actually never heard of a baby being diagnosed with SLE, or Systemic Lupus because with this disease a person has have many symptoms that usually take some years to diagnose. Since a baby cannot talk, it would be difficult for them to complain of joint pain or weakness or numbness or any of the other symptoms of lupus.

So to answer your question, NeoNatal Lupus isn't actually Lupus and having it does not increase/decrease the chances that the child will grow up to have SLE. It will go away after a short time
